Research Fellow in Ultra-Reliable, Low Latency Communications
Job description
To contribute to the project, funded by the Royal Academy of Engineering and the Leverhulme Trust, entitled 'Ultra-Reliable, Low-Latency Machine-to-Machine Communications' by developing novel communication-theoretic and algorithmic solutions to boost the performance of future machine-to-machine networks under latency and reliability constraints.
The
successful candidates will work closely with our project partners in the UK and Denmark. The candidate will also become an active member of the Centre for Wireless Innovation and the School of EEECS at QUB, assisting in the production of world leading research output and the teaching activities.
